that allow people unexpectedly unable to make it to the polls for health reasons to have someone hand carry the ballot to them and hand carry it back.

I'd be very surprised if Georgia doesn't have that option.

ETA: They do have that option:

Many states have special provisions to help get an absentee ballot to a voter who is unable to get to the polls on Election Day. For example:

Election officials will deliver an absentee ballot to voters confined due to a medical emergency in Arizona, California, Georgia, Minnesota, Vermont and West Virginia.


https://www.ncsl.org/research/elections-and-campaigns/absentee-voting-in-case-of-a-personal-emergency.aspx

Maybe I missed something, but the Gov. hasn't been hospitalized, he's just stuck at home, so he might be out of luck.


Georgia
O.C.G.A. § 21-2-384

Hospitalized voters can have an absentee ballot delivered to the hospital by an election official during the period five days before the election.
